OK, the Nats are throwing Mike Bacsik and he is nothing much but still, this guy Philip Humber is making his 1st MLB start. He was a 1st round pick, but as bad as the Mets have been lately, plus Bacsik just beat the Mets in NY in late July so that is a pretty steep price to pay
Humber went 11-9 with a 4.27 ERA and 120 strikeouts in 139 innings over 25 starts for Triple-A New Orleans this season. He was recalled by New York on Sept. 1, and has allowed one run and three hits over three innings in two relief appearances.
